Replying to all, it's the HW2XX series hoppers from the 80's I'm interested in.
Have basic drawing of them (Barrowmore group) but the bogie drawing is lacking.
Whilst similar to many Gloucester bogies the upper part is level so I'm not sure there is a BR equivalent that could be used + they are quite a long wheel base (1753mm).

That book also confirms that the first 03 - with original cab - was squeezed from St Johns through Ryde Tunnel, but couldn't get back under Rink Road bridge on the Up Line.
